Egg hunts Saturday

The Spokesman-Review

The baseball fields at Central Valley High School will be covered with eggs Saturday during an Easter egg hunt sponsored by Real Life Ministries.

CV students volunteered to stuff more than 8,000 plastic eggs with candy. There also will be prizes, including bikes, scooters, CD players and more.

The hunt begins at 10 a.m. at the school, 821 S. Sullivan Road, and is open to children through fifth grade.

Another Easter egg hunt is set for 1 p.m. Saturday at Good Samaritan Village, 17121 E. Eighth Ave. Every year the residents of Good Sam dye hundreds of eggs for the hunt which is open to children up to age 12. This year more than 2,200 eggs will be available.

Children who bring a can of food for the Valley Food Bank can get a free picture with the Easter Bunny. Pictures without the food donation are $2.
